Vidarbha Ayurved Mahavidyalaya admissions offer undergraduate, postgraduate and doctoral programmes. VAM Amravati admissions are based on the MHT-CET and NEET-PG entrance examinations. VAM Amravati programmes include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ery (BAMS), Doctor of Medicine (MD), Master of Surgery (MS), and Doctor of Philosophy (Ph.D). To secure VAM Amravati admission to these courses, prospective students must meet specific admission requirements and score valid marks in the entrance exams. VAM Amravati admission to postgraduate courses is determined by performance in the Common PG-CET or AIA-PGET (Ayurveda) examinations, which are conducted by the Government of Maharashtra. Additionally, for PG courses, candidates may also need to participate in the Common PET (Ayu) conducted by MUHS, Nashik.

PG courses at VAM Amravati include MD and MS courses of 3-year duration each. MD and MS at VAM Amravati offers specialisations in Kayachikitsa, Swasthavritta, Shalakyatantra and Shalyatantra.

Doctoral courses at VAM Amravati offer a Ph.D programme with specialisations in Kayachikitsa, Shalakyatantra and Sanskrit Samhita Siddhant. Ph.D courses at VAM Amravati are offered for a 6-year duration.

Vidarbha Ayurved Mahavidyalaya Amaravati seat intake for BAMS programme is 63 and the students are allotted seats based on their performance in the counselling process.
